![]() You CANNOT transfer money from your PayPal balance using Xoom. While using this site the money will be transferred from your home country’s bank account to the Chinese bank account of your choice. The Xoom website is very easy to follow and explains the fees very clearly as well as giving you a few different options in which to pay. If you don’t have your ATM card though, you can use a service provided by PayPal called Xoom to transfer money directly to a Chinese bank account. So if you’re a foreigner with no valid ID in China, this will not work for you and you will need to find a trustworthy Chinese friend or colleague to help you complete this transaction. However, LianLianPay requires a Chinese ID card that matches with the details indicated in your Paypal account. All of the information among these accounts must be identical. ![]() To use this payment service, you need to sign up for a LianLianPay account, verify your personal or business information, and link your PayPal account with your LianLianPay account. LianLianPay is a third party payment service that helps you withdraw your money from USD to RMB using your local Chinese bank account with 1.2% withdrawal fee and only takes up to 2 days. You can use an officially supported PayPal service called LianLianPay.
